USB rechargeable batteries represent a revolutionary advancement in portable power solutions, combining convenience with environmental responsibility. These innovative power cells feature built-in USB charging capabilities, eliminating the need for separate charging devices or proprietary adapters. Typically available in standard sizes like AA and AAA, these batteries incorporate lithium-ion or lithium-polymer technology, offering superior energy density and longer operational life compared to traditional disposable batteries. The integrated USB port, usually Type-C or micro-USB, allows for direct charging from various power sources, including computer USB ports, wall adapters, or power banks. Most models include LED indicators displaying charging status and battery level, ensuring users can monitor power levels effectively. With voltage regulation circuits and overcharge protection mechanisms built-in, these batteries maintain stable output while safeguarding device compatibility and safety. Their typical capacity ranges from 1000mAh to 3000mAh, providing extended usage time for high-drain devices like digital cameras, gaming controllers, and portable electronics. The rechargeability factor, often supporting 500 to 1000 charge cycles, makes them an economical and environmentally conscious choice for regular battery users.

USB rechargeable batteries offer numerous compelling advantages that make them an superior choice for modern consumers. First, they provide significant cost savings over time, eliminating the continuous expense of purchasing disposable batteries. A single set can be recharged hundreds of times, potentially replacing thousands of single-use batteries throughout their lifetime. Environmental impact is another crucial benefit, as these batteries dramatically reduce electronic waste and keep harmful chemicals out of landfills. The convenience factor is substantial, with charging possible through ubiquitous USB ports, eliminating the need for specialized charging equipment. Users can charge their batteries using laptops, wall adapters, or even portable power banks, offering unprecedented flexibility. The smart charging technology incorporated into these batteries ensures optimal charging rates and includes safety features like overcharge protection and temperature control. Performance-wise, they maintain consistent power output throughout their discharge cycle, unlike traditional batteries that gradually lose power. The built-in voltage regulation ensures stable device operation, while the ability to monitor charge levels through LED indicators prevents unexpected power loss. These batteries also boast a lower self-discharge rate compared to standard rechargeable batteries, maintaining their charge longer during storage. Their durability and resistance to temperature variations make them reliable in various environmental conditions, while their compact design matches standard battery sizes for widespread device compatibility.

Advanced Charging Technology

Advanced Charging Technology

The USB rechargeable batteries incorporate state-of-the-art charging technology that sets them apart from conventional rechargeable solutions. At the core of this innovation is an intelligent charging system that optimizes the charging process through multiple protection mechanisms. The built-in microcontroller monitors voltage, current, and temperature in real-time, adjusting charging parameters to ensure maximum efficiency and battery longevity. This smart system prevents common issues like overcharging, over-discharging, and short circuits, significantly extending the battery's lifespan. The charging circuit also implements a multi-stage charging protocol, beginning with pre-conditioning for deeply discharged cells, followed by constant current rapid charging, and finishing with a maintenance mode that keeps the battery at optimal capacity without overcharging.
Eco-Friendly Sustainability

Eco-Friendly Sustainability

The environmental impact of USB rechargeable batteries represents a significant leap forward in sustainable power solutions. Each battery can effectively replace hundreds to thousands of disposable batteries over its lifetime, substantially reducing waste in landfills. The manufacturing process of these batteries focuses on using recyclable materials and minimizing harmful chemicals, making them more environmentally responsible from production to disposal. The extended lifespan of these batteries, typically lasting 500-1000 charge cycles, means fewer resources are consumed in battery production and transportation. Additionally, the energy efficiency of the charging process, combined with the batteries' low self-discharge rate, results in lower overall energy consumption compared to traditional battery solutions.
Universal Compatibility and Convenience

Universal Compatibility and Convenience

USB rechargeable batteries excel in their universal compatibility and user-friendly design. The standardized USB charging interface works seamlessly with a vast array of charging sources, from computer USB ports to wall adapters and portable power banks. This universality eliminates the need for specialized charging equipment, making these batteries incredibly convenient for travel and everyday use. The batteries maintain the same form factors as standard batteries (AA, AAA), ensuring compatibility with existing devices while offering advanced features. The integrated LED indicator system provides clear visual feedback about charging status and remaining capacity, enabling users to manage their power needs effectively. The quick-charge capability allows for rapid power replenishment, typically achieving 80% capacity within an hour, while the smart charging system automatically adjusts to different power sources for optimal charging performance.
